Job description

Beyond the core competencies above, this position emphasizes support of the organization’s low-code and collaboration platforms under the direction of the assigned supervisor. The ideal candidate will demonstrate familiarity with Microsoft Power Platform administration and support - building and maintaining Power Apps for departmental processes, developing Power Automate flows for approvals and notifications, and assisting with Power BI administration such as workspace permissions, report and data model maintenance, and data source connectivity. Microsoft’s PL-900 certification, or a willingness to obtain it, is desirable. Equally valued is hands-on experience administering and supporting Microsoft SharePoint Online in a multi-department environment - provisioning and configuring sites, migrating legacy content, building and maintaining lists and libraries, managing permissions and versioning, and providing “how-to” support to site owners while maintaining documentation consistent with the department’s ITIL framework. Familiarity with core Applications-team tools - most notably Azure DevOps (source control and CI/CD pipelines) and Redwood’s RunMyJobs (job scheduling and integration automation) - is a plus. A collaborative, customer-focused approach and a demonstrated willingness to self-learn will distinguish the ideal candidate.

This is an entry level position that performs advanced, complex technical work in the utility industry. It involves a broad range of professional activities in support of a highly automated, multi-site enterprise computing environment for the utility and 24/7 control applications. There is an emphasis on team-oriented system work within an ITIL framework. Work is performed remotely and on-site in a secure, regulated and audited environment.

Work requires broad information technology skills and specialization in at least one or two of the following technical areas: networks, server, storage database management, security, data center implementation and disaster recovery, multi-tier enterprise application architectures, or client infrastructure.

Incumbents in this classification report to a designated supervisor and work under general supervision. Work in this class is distinguished from higher classes by its lack of supervisory, planning, and implementation responsibility, and from lower classes by its technical skill and emphasis on computer administration of infrastructure systems., Depending on area of assignment, incumbents will: Configure, administer, monitor, and troubleshoot in conformance with established practices for an auditable enterprise-level IT environment for such activities as change management, preventative maintenance, and access control in one or more of the following areas:

Infrastructure & Operations

A complex enterprise-level hybrid cloud and on premise physical and virtual server environment consisting of data centers, hardware, storage, operating systems, back-office/middleware applications

Network

A complex enterprise-level network infrastructure environment consisting of VoIP, LAN, WAN, Wireless LAN, and cloud networking systems utilizing switches, routers, firewalls, and VPN technologies for remote access and site-to-site connectivity. Supports secure and reliable communication across on-premises, cloud, and remote enterprise locations

Database Administration

A complex enterprise-level database environment at the physical and logical level, security, and performance, using Relational Database Management Systems (RDBMS) and In-Memory Database (IMD) management systems

Enterprise Systems/Applications/Development

A complex mission-critical enterprise-level multi-tier hybrid environment of servers, databases, applications, integration, APIS, web platforms, reports, automation, and CI/CD pipelines. Development encompasses design, code, test, deploy, and maintain secure applications, scripts, reports, APIs, and integrations using approved tools, source control, change management, and SDLC practices

Client Infrastructure

A complex enterprise-level physical and virtual client environment consisting of endpoint devices, operating systems, cloud-based device management, endpoint security, identity integration, software deployment, lifecycle management, and front-office applications

Security

Maintain enforcement of policies, procedures, technologies, and associated plans for IT security along with performance and oversight of penetration testing of all systems in order to identify system vulnerabilities

General

Perform procedures, simulation, and actual events for disaster recovery to ensure effective protection and integrity of system and data assets, including operating systems, databases, network connections and protocols, servers\client device, security and software applications. Modify plans based on results of tests or incidents

Provide business hours, after hours on-call, and after hours/weekend technical support for escalated client-side and server-side hardware, software, security, and network issues in a timely and customer-friendly manner

Support other IT teams throughout project, system, and application lifecycles within and ITIL framework for service delivery and continuous improvement
